Repression and resurgence in Tibet

July 8 (InfoChangeIndia/by Tenzing Sonam): The 2008 uprising was a watershed event in recent Tibetan history, the largest and most widespread revolt against Chinese rule since 1959.

The uprising and its brutal aftermath — detentions, torture, deaths — provoked a resurgence of nationalism and soul-searching by Tibetan intellectuals, artists and singers. It catalysed an upsurge of cultural and intellectual activity that focused on the reassertion of Tibetan identity and the suffering of the Tibetan people in the wake of the crackdown.
